The pressure ratio of gas turbine power plant cycle, operating with air, corresponding to maximum work for a given temperature limits of 288 K to 900 K, will be close to a) 5 b) 8 c) 6 d) 7

Answer :

Answer:

d) 7

Explanation:

Given that

Maximum temperature = 900 K

minimum temperature = 288 K

Condition for maximum work out put in gas turbine power plant

[tex]\left(r_p \right)_{optimum}=\left( \dfrac{T_{max}}{T_{min}} \right )^\frac{\gamma }{2\left ( \gamma -1 \right )}[/tex]

Now by putting the values in the above equation

[tex]\left(r_p \right)_{optimum}=\left( \dfrac{900}{288} \right )^\frac{1.4}{2\left (1.4 -1 \right )}[/tex]

[tex]\left(r_p \right)_{optimum}=7.33[/tex]

It is close to 7

So our option d is right.
